Top Universities in the United States: 2024 US University Rankings

The United States is renowned worldwide for its exceptional higher education institutions, consistently topping global rankings for academic excellence, research output, and innovation. In 2024, the landscape of American universities continues to evolve, with institutions pushing boundaries in various fields, from technology and medicine to social sciences and humanities. This article delves into the top universities in the United States for 2024, highlighting their strengths, contributions to academia, and impact on society.

  1. Harvard University

Harvard University, located in Cambridge, Massachusetts, maintains its position as one of the world’s premier institutions for higher learning. Renowned for its rigorous academic programs, groundbreaking research initiatives, and esteemed faculty, Harvard offers students an unparalleled educational experience. With a strong emphasis on interdisciplinary studies and a commitment to addressing global challenges, Harvard remains a leader in fields such as law, business, medicine, and public policy.

  1. Stanford University

Situated in the heart of Silicon Valley, Stanford University continues to excel in fostering innovation and entrepreneurship. Known for its cutting-edge research in technology, engineering, and computer science, Stanford cultivates a culture of creativity and collaboration. The university’s partnerships with industry leaders and robust startup ecosystem provide students with unique opportunities to translate knowledge into real-world impact, making Stanford a hub for aspiring entrepreneurs and tech enthusiasts.

  1. Massachusetts Institute of Technology (MIT)

MIT stands at the forefront of scientific discovery and technological advancement, earning its reputation as a global powerhouse in engineering, mathematics, and the sciences. The institute’s emphasis on hands-on learning, coupled with its pioneering research labs and state-of-the-art facilities, equips students with the skills and knowledge to tackle complex challenges. From renewable energy and artificial intelligence to space exploration and biotechnology, MIT remains at the forefront of innovation, shaping the future of diverse industries.

  1. California Institute of Technology (Caltech)

Caltech’s small size belies its significant impact on scientific research and education. Specializing in science and engineering disciplines, Caltech fosters a close-knit academic community where collaboration thrives. The institute’s faculty, comprised of Nobel laureates and leading experts, spearhead groundbreaking research in areas such as physics, astronomy, and aerospace engineering. Caltech’s emphasis on fundamental discovery and academic excellence continues to attract top-tier students and faculty from around the globe.

  1. University of Chicago

Renowned for its rigorous intellectual environment and emphasis on critical thinking, the University of Chicago remains a bastion of scholarly excellence. With world-class faculty conducting cutting-edge research across disciplines such as economics, political science, and humanities, the university offers students a rich and stimulating academic experience. The university’s commitment to inquiry-based learning and interdisciplinary collaboration ensures graduates are well-equipped to address complex societal challenges.

  1. Columbia University

Located in New York City, Columbia University boasts a legacy of academic distinction and cultural impact. Renowned for its strengths in fields such as journalism, law, and international affairs, Columbia provides students with a dynamic and diverse learning environment. The university’s global perspective, coupled with its strong research programs and industry partnerships, prepares graduates to make meaningful contributions to their respective fields on a national and international scale.

  1. Yale University

Yale University’s historic legacy and commitment to academic excellence continue to resonate in the modern era. With strengths in areas such as literature, history, and political science, Yale fosters a tradition of intellectual exploration and cultural enrichment. The university’s renowned faculty, combined with its emphasis on liberal arts education and interdisciplinary studies, equips students with a broad-based understanding of complex issues, preparing them for leadership roles in academia, public service, and beyond.

  1. Princeton University

Princeton University’s picturesque campus and scholarly community embody a dedication to academic rigor and innovation. Known for its strengths in mathematics, social sciences, and public policy, Princeton fosters a collaborative learning environment where intellectual curiosity thrives. The university’s research initiatives, including the Princeton Plasma Physics Laboratory and the Institute for Advanced Study, contribute to advancements in science, engineering, and humanities, reinforcing its status as a top-tier institution.

  1. University of California, Berkeley

As a public research university, UC Berkeley combines academic excellence with a commitment to accessibility and social impact. Known for its strengths in engineering, computer science, and environmental studies, Berkeley attracts top-tier faculty and students from diverse backgrounds. The university’s focus on interdisciplinary research centers and innovation hubs fosters collaboration and drives discoveries that address pressing global challenges, making UC Berkeley a leader in higher education and research.

  1. University of Michigan, Ann Arbor

The University of Michigan, located in Ann Arbor, exemplifies excellence in education, research, and public service. With strengths in fields such as medicine, business, and engineering, Michigan provides students with a comprehensive and impactful learning experience. The university’s robust research enterprise, coupled with its strong ties to industry and government partners, facilitates technology transfer and drives economic growth, positioning Michigan as a hub of innovation and discovery.
